Why Your Washing Machine Is Making Grinding Noise During Agitation? If your washing machine is making grinding noise during agitation , there are several possible causes. The most common cause is that the washer's drive belt has become worn or damaged and needs to be replaced. Another possibility is that the washer's transmission is failing. If you hear a grinding noise during the spin cycle, it could be that the washer's brake pads are worn out and need to be replaced. Why. Mini - Fridge Noise Level Mini fridges are generally quieter and less prone to breakage than standard models. Their smaller fans are usually fairly silent, both because of their build quality and because of the unit's less powerful motor. The trade-off is pretty obvious. You get a pretty efficient, low maintenance product.
